How to Connect Skype and TickTick

1

Sign up for an automation platform

Create a free account on Make, Zapier, or similar tools.

2

Connect your Skype and TickTick accounts

Authorize the platform to access both apps securely.

3

Build your automation

Choose triggers and actions, then activate your workflow.

Frequently Asked Questions

How do I connect Skype to TickTick?

You can connect Skype to TickTick using automation platforms like Make or Zapier. Sign up for free, authorize both apps, and create your automation workflow in minutes.

Is Skype and TickTick integration free?

Most automation platforms offer free tiers that allow you to create basic integrations. For more complex workflows or higher volume, paid plans are available.

What can I automate between Skype and TickTick?

Common automations include syncing data, sending notifications, creating records, and triggering actions based on events in either Skype or TickTick.

Do I need coding skills to set up this integration?

No coding required! Platforms like Make use a visual drag-and-drop interface. You can build powerful automations just by connecting modules and mapping data fields.
